Financial Analyst Jobs in Ontario
A Financial Analyst plays a crucial role in the finance industry by assessing financial data and making investment recommendations based on this information. They analyze economic conditions, business trends, and financial statements, helping businesses and individuals decide where to invest their money. They also evaluate current and historical data, study economic and business trends, and construct financial models to predict future economic conditions. Furthermore, they provide guidance on cost analysis, fiscal allocation, and budget preparation.
Essential skills for a Financial Analyst include strong mathematical abilities, proficiency in database management and financial software, analytical thinking, and excellent communication skills. A Chartered Financial Analyst (CFA) certification is a notable credential in this field. Prior to becoming a Financial Analyst, one may have roles such as a Financial Associate, Investment Banking Analyst, or an Accountant. These positions provide the necessary experience and foundational knowledge needed in financial evaluation, data analysis, and investment strategies.
